Condor Resources PLC21 February 2008 Condor Resources Plc (''Condor'' or ''the Company'') Significant Resources Upgrade - El Salvador. Condor Resources Plc (AIM: CNR) announces an increase in the resources at its LaCalera and El Pescadito projects in El Salvador. Highlights • 178% increase in resources at La Calera Project: • 312,800 ounces of gold • 275,900 ounces of silver • 10% increase in resources at El Pescadito Project, representing the Company's other main resource: • 434,200 ounces of gold • 22.1 million ounces of silver • 48% increase in Global JORC compliant gold resources to 747,000 ounces • 11% increase in Global JORC compliant silver resources to 22.3 million ounces Resources Upgrade The Company has increased its resources at its La Calera Project up some 178%from 112,604 ounces to 312,800 ounces of gold. In addition, a further oxideresource for the El Divisidero Prospect has also been calculated, which nowtotals 278,700 ounces of gold, representing a 17% increase. Global resources forthe company now stand at some 747,000 ounces of gold and 22.3 million ounces ofsilver. Resource Calculations Geosure Exploration and Mining Solutions ("Geosure") completed the resourcecalculations subsequent to a field visit in late 2007. The La Calera and ElDivisidero Oxide Inferred Resources at a 0.40 g/t gold bottom cut, are stated byGeosure as: Mineral Resource Tonnes Gold Contained Silver Contained Grade (g/t) Gold (oz) Grade (g/t) Silver (oz) La Calera 6,044,500 1.61 312,800 1.42 275,900 Divisidero Oxide 1,230,200 1.03 40,700 52.98 2,095,400 Modelling was completed on the La Calera and El Divisidero project data toprovide the resource statement to conform to current JORC Code standards. The La Calera resource incorporates a new interpretation based on the results of4,598 metres of trenching and geological mapping completed by Condorcomplimenting previous drilling and trenching completed by Pacific Rim Mining ofCanada. The El Divisidero oxide resource incorporates trenching and drill holemineralization down to the 170m Reduced Level ("RL") and compliments the currentresource assessment from under ground sampling completed by Javelin Resourcespreviously. The revised El Divisidero resource brings the combined resources within the ElPescadito Project area up 10% to 434,200 ounces gold and silver up 10% to 22.1million ounces silver, thereby increasing the possibility of a centralised milland plant fed by a number of closely located economic prospects. The company's global gold resources now stands at some 747,000 ounces of gold(up 48%) and silver resources 22.3 million ounces of silver (up 11%) astabulated below. These are inferred resources as defined in the JORC Code: Prospect Tonnes Gold Contained Silver Contained JORC Grade (g/t) Gold (oz) Grade (g/t) Silver (oz) Category Loma * 2,517,300 1.44 116,500 39.00 3,200,000 Inferred Divisidero 2,748,200 2.70 238,000 171.00 15,100,000 Inferred Sulphide Divisidero 1,230,200 1.03 40,700 52.98 2,095,400 Inferred Oxide El Gigante 610,000 2.00 39,000 87.00 1,700,000 Inferred La Calera 6,044,500 1.61 312,800 1.42 275,900 Inferred Total 13,150,200 1.77 747,000 52.85 22,371,300 Inferred * Loma Del Caballo Project Background At La Calera, gold mineralization is now defined over a 600 metre strike lengthon the main Rosa, Rosa West and Calichal vein systems. Outcropping quartz veinsincluding the main Rosa Vein have been traced a further 600 metres along striketo the south. Field work including infill and step-out trenching at 80 metrecentres has defined a further two vein systems over a 500 metre strike length.These veins systems, named the Escobar and Acevedo systems, also remain open inall directions. At El Divisidero, trenching at 40 metre centres over the main El Divisideroprospect has defined surface and sub-surface mineralization amenable to open-cutmining down to the 170mRL, a depth of some 70 metres from surface. Themineralization continues to the north beneath alluvial cover and requiresfurther exploration. This resource compliments the current resource estimate of238,000 ounces gold and 15.1 million ounces silver, based on primarymineralization below the 170mRL. Resource Calculation Notes The reported tonnages and grades are in accordance with the guidelines andrecommendations of the JORC Code. Drill results are from both RC and diamonddrilling. Drill sample and trench sample assay determinations were carried outby BSI Inspectorate of Nevada, USA. Gold determinations were by Fire Assay 30gwith Atomic Absorption finish; silver determinations were by wet chemical methodwith an Atomic Absorption finish. Modelling was completed using Surpac Vision5.2D Mining Software. Domaining was performed based on geologicalinterpretations and gold grade (0.4g/t gold bottom cut-off). Only mineralizationthat showed continuity along strike of more than 2 sections was domained. Silverresults were analysed on the basis of the wireframes created to domain goldsamples. Ordinary Kriging was considered an appropriate method of estimation forthe dataset. Ordinary Kriging estimates were made for gold and silver, withvisual inspections of the grade estimate along with statistical analysis used tovalidate the block model. About Condor Resources Plc: Condor Resources Plc was admitted to AIM on 31st May 2006 raising £4.9m. Condoris a mineral exploration company focused on El Salvador and Nicaragua. TheCompany has 100% ownership of four licenses in two project areas in El Salvador.It withdrew from the El Potosi project in 2007. Condor also has four 100% ownedlicences and the option to earn an 80% interest in a further four licencescontained within four project areas in Nicaragua. An independent competent person's report prepared by Ravensgate and included inthe Company's Admission Document combined with a subsequent mineral resourcecalculation statement in December 2006 reported Inferred Mineral Resources, asdefined by the JORC Code standard of some 354,000 oz gold and 18.4Moz silverwithin two project areas in El Salvador. In January 2008 an independentcompetent person's report prepared by Geosure on a mineral resource calculationof 39,000 oz gold and 1.7 Moz silver at the El Gigante prospect raised thecombined global resource estimates to some 506,104 oz gold and 20.1 Moz silverwithin two project areas. In February 2008 an independent competent person'sreport prepared by Geosure on a mineral resource calculation of 312,800 oz goldand 275,900 oz silver at the La Calera prospect and 40,700 oz gold and 2.1 Mozsilver oxide material at the El Divisidero prospect, has raised the combinedglobal resource estimates as defined by JORC Code standards to some 747,000 ozgold and 22.3 Moz silver within two project areas. The Company's objective is to prove up significant gold and silver resources ofbetween 1 to 2 million ounces of gold and 30 to 50 million ounces of silver toJORC reportable standards by the 31st May 2008. The Company intends to continueto drill test targets within its Project areas as required by each prospect.Drilling is expected to commence in El Salvador upon granting of the necessaryEnvironmental Permits by the Ministry of Environment.
